Ethiopian Electric Utility Expands Reach

EEU logo

The Ethiopian Electric Utility (EEU) is making significant strides in expanding electricity access and modernizing its services. As of the 2023/2024 fiscal year, the number of EEU customers has reached 4,615,787, reflecting a net gain of 257,188 new customers connected in just eight months.

Within the same eight-month period, 51 towns and villages have been newly connected to the grid. "Our ongoing efforts to connect new customers are paying off," said Ato Melaku Taye, Director of Corporate Communications at EEU. He highlighted that the figures likely underestimated the actual number of people benefiting from electricity, as multiple individuals often share a single meter connection.

While connection targets for the initial eight months were set at 386,328, the actual number of new connections reached 257,188. Recognizing the need for modernization, EEU is implementing various initiatives to improve service delivery and reduce energy waste. A key project is the replacement of 50,000 existing meters with smart meters in two phases. These meters will provide more accurate data and enable better management of the electricity grid. Additionally, digital reading devices are being deployed to address meter reading challenges.
